They’re on the lookout for Legal Counsel to join their team!
Location: Must be in UK - BUT Fully Remote Role!
- Ensure compliance with global consumer and privacy laws (e.g. GDPR, CCPA), and maintain up-to-date consumer-facing terms, policies, and data protection practices.
- Manage IP matters including trademarks and copyrights, while supporting brand strategy and related agreements.
- Oversee platform compliance, seller onboarding, and transparency obligations.
- Collaborate cross-functionally to provide risk-aware legal guidance, manage pre-litigation issues, and monitor regulatory developments in digital commerce.
- Deep expertise in commercial, consumer protection, and data privacy law, with a strong grasp of marketplace, payment, loyalty, and subscription regulations.
Business-minded, proactive, and adaptable—thrives in fast-paced, remote environments with fluent English communication skills.
